High Risk Auto Insurance Rates – How a Criminal Record Determines Coverage Costs

PR Newswire iReach

LOS ANGELES, Feb. 1, 2018 /PRNewswire-iReach/ -- Carinsurancequotesinfo.com has released a new blog post explaining the influence a criminal record has on auto insurance rates.

Being arrested for drinking and driving will have a big influence on auto insurance prices. A DUI arrest will instantly increase someone's insurability risk, which makes purchasing vehicle coverage expensive. Also, drivers with a DUI history may not be able to qualify for certain coverage limits. Legally, however, they are still entitled to minimum liability coverage (as required by their state), but they will have to pay more for premiums.

A criminal record always has a negative impact on car insurance prices

Even speeding tickets can increase car insurance premiums by 50%. Convictions for serious traffic violations can be recorded for more than 5 years and agencies will only consider covering such a driver after at least 3 years since the felony took place, provided, of course, that the driver did not breach any other laws.
